Glistening Waters:
www.glisteningwaters.com
Take a night cruise on the luminous lagoon and witness
the bioluminescence of the waters. One of the few places of in the
world where this natural wonder can be found, the waters of the
lagoon glow when agitated. Make a night out of your trip to Glistening
waters and eat at the restaurant overlooking the iridescent water
of the lagoon. Cost $15 per person for cruise. Bring a bathing suit
as you will have an opportunity to swim in the glistening waters.
Dunn's River Falls:
www.dunnsriverfallsja.com
Dunn's River Falls is one of Jamaica's
national treasures. Located next to the sea in Ocho Rios,
Jamaica's fastest growing resort center, (a 2 hour drive from Fairhaven)
the falls are a popular attraction. Visitors are lead up the falls
in a human chain led by experienced Falls Guides. There is a beautiful
beach for swimming or sunbathing at the base of the falls. Cost
$10 per person. You will want to either bring water shoes or rent
them here.
Glass bottom boat:
Enjoy the unique view of underwater life on the Glass
Bottom Boat that leaves from the beach in front of Fairhaven. The
boat travels out from shore to explore the coral reef providing
passengers with snorkeling gear to get an closer look. Cost about
$10 per person, less for groups.
Doctors Cave:
www.doctorscavebathingclub.com
An excellent paid-entry beach a few minutes walk from
Fairhaven. The club has well kept changing rooms, showers and lavatories.
Sun umbrellas, floats and snorkeling gear can be rented to enjoy
while at the beach. There is an on-premise restaurant, gift shop
and cyber café. Cost $5 for entrance only.
